BOWLS TASMANIA STATEWIDE CHALLENGE REPORT – ROUND 3
BOWLS TASMANIA STATEWIDE CHALLENGE ROUND 3
The third and final round of Bowls Tasmania Senior Statewide Challenge series was held on Tuesday 2nd March at New Norfolk Bowls club on rugged greens and there was a definite chill in the air.

With the points close the Bowls North Women’s sides needed to dig deep to produce the wins to reclaim the shield for 2020-21. In the morning session the Women’s sides played South 2 and by the end of the games was in a commanding position to win the Women’s shield.

A win for the Women in the afternoon session would secure the shield for 2020-21. The women’s sides dominated play in the afternoon session with 12 shot win for K Saunders rink and 14 shot win for M Monson secured victory.

Currently sitting second on the ladder unable to catch the dominate North West side, the men had a nail biter of a match for the first round against South 2 winning by 1 shot with Roger long’s rink winning by 11 to claim the overall victory which was a much-improved effort from last year’s results.

In the afternoon game the Men took on South and lost by one shot 48 to 49. The game came down to the last bowl of the match to see who would win overall. Roger Longs rink held on to win by 8 shots with D Heron and R Boutcher’s rinks unable to stop the momentum of the South players gaining vital shots in the later ends of the match to both narrowly lose on their respective rinks.
